The Refreshing Benefits of Drinking Lemon Water in the Morning

Drinking lemon water in the morning is a ritual many swear by, thanks to its myriad health benefits. This simple yet powerful beverage is more than just a hydrating start to the day—it’s packed with essential nutrients and offers several health perks.

Here’s why incorporating lemon water into your morning routine can be beneficial for your overall well-being:

1. Boosts Vitamin C Intake: Lemons are high in vitamin C, a primary antioxidant that helps protect cells from damaging free radicals. A regular intake can enhance your immune system, making you more resistant to infections.

2. Enhances Hydration: Starting your day with a glass of lemon water is a fantastic way to hydrate your body after hours of sleep. Proper hydration is crucial for maintaining body temperature, joint lubrication, and delivering nutrients to cells.

3. Aids Digestion: Lemon water in the morning can help jump-start your digestive system, aiding digestion and preventing the buildup of toxins.

4. Improves Skin Quality: Thanks to its vitamin C content, lemon water can help reduce skin wrinkling, dry skin from aging, and damage from the sun.

5. Supports Weight Loss: Lemon water can increase metabolism slightly, which may help in weight management. Its pectin fiber also helps fight hunger cravings.

6. Freshens Breath: Lemon freshens your breath and helps prevent the growth of bacteria in your mouth.

7. Helps Prevent Kidney Stones: The citric acid in lemons may help prevent calcium kidney stones by increasing urine volume and increasing urine pH, creating a less favorable environment for kidney stone formation.

8. Liver Detoxification: Lemon water is touted as a natural detoxifier and is believed to stimulate the liver’s detoxifying enzymes and help flush out toxins.

9. Balances pH Levels: Although lemons are acidic, they’re a surprisingly good source of an alkaline food that can help balance your body’s pH.

How to Prepare Lemon Water

To make lemon water, simply squeeze half a lemon into a glass of warm or room temperature water. For added benefits, you can include a few sprigs of mint, a teaspoon of honey, or a slice of ginger.
